Reverse chip removal structure of cutter

By incorporating a cutting fluid flow channel and water outlet structure in the center of the cutting tool, the cutting fluid's recoil force is used to drive aluminum chips out of the cavity, solving the problem of aluminum chips flowing into the cavity during milling and improving production efficiency and cleanliness.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to a tool anti chip removal structure for milling field. BACKGROUND

[0002] When milling is carried out by using the existing tool, the aluminum chips flow along the flowing direction of the external cutting fluid, the aluminum chips cut down flow into the product cavity, resulting in unqualified product cleanliness, which cannot meet the production demand. Therefore, after the processing is completed, the aluminum chips falling in the product cavity are cleaned by manually blowing with an air gun. However, the cleaning process is still inefficient and the effect is poor. SUMMARY

[0003] The utility model aims at overcoming the defects of the prior art, and provides a tool anti chip removal structure, which can automatically remove the chips and scraps.

[0004] One technical solution to achieve the above-mentioned purpose is that a cutting fluid channel is formed in the center of the tool body in the axial direction, the cutting fluid channel leads to the bottom of the tool body, a water containing groove is arranged at the bottom of the tool body, the outlet of the cutting fluid channel is opposite to the center of the water containing groove, a group of water outlets are arranged on each milling surface of the tool body corresponding to the side surface of the water containing groove, and the water outlets lead to the water containing groove.

[0005] Further, the water containing groove is provided with a backflushing surface in the direction leading to the water outlet.

[0006] Further, each group of water outlets is composed of upper water outlets and lower water outlets arranged in sequence from top to bottom.

[0007] Further, the bottom surface of the hole of each water outlet is a slope surface upward, the direction of the slope surface is opposite to the tool feeding direction, and the included angle between the bottom slope surface of the hole of the upper water outlet and the vertical direction is smaller than the included angle between the bottom slope surface of the hole of the lower water outlet and the vertical direction.

[0008] Further, the included angle between the bottom slope surface of the hole of the upper water outlet and the vertical direction is 30°, and the included angle between the bottom slope surface of the hole of the lower water outlet and the vertical direction is 60°.

[0009] The advantage effect of the utility model is that the tool anti chip removal structure of the utility model adopts the structure form that the cutting fluid impacts the water containing groove at the bottom of the tool body and then backflushes through the water outlet, so that in the processing process, the aluminum chips flow along the flowing direction of the cutting fluid, and the aluminum chips have a movement trend of flowing to the outside of the cavity, which can greatly reduce the number of aluminum chips remaining in the cavity. In this way, the workload of blowing operation after processing can be reduced, the production efficiency is improved, and the product cleanliness is improved.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F DRAWINGS

[0013] In order to better understand the technical scheme of the utility model, the following will be explained in detail through specific examples:

[0014] Please refer to Figure 1 The utility model discloses a cutter counter chip removal structure, a cutting fluid channel 1 is set up in the central part of the cutter body along the axial direction, the cutting fluid channel 1 is connected with the cutting fluid circulation system, and the cutting fluid circulation system and the cutter are controlled by the numerical control machine tool together. The cutting fluid circulation system pumps the cutting fluid into the cutting fluid channel 1 at high speed.

[0015] The cutting fluid channel 1 leads to the bottom of the cutter body, and a water containing groove 2 is arranged on the bottom surface of the cutter body, and the outlet of the cutting fluid channel 1 is opposite to the center of the water containing groove 2. The water containing groove 2 is provided with a backflushing surface 3 in the direction leading to the water outlet hole, and the backflushing surface 3 is located on the opposite side of the water outlet hole. The backflushing surface 3 can make the effect of the cutting fluid backflushing towards the water outlet hole better.

[0016] After the cutting fluid in the cutting fluid channel 1 is sprayed out, the backflushing surface 3 of the water containing groove 2 forms a backflushing force. A group of water outlet holes are arranged on each milling surface of the cutter body corresponding to the side surface of the water containing groove, and the water outlet holes lead to the water containing groove 2. After the cutting fluid backflushes, the cutting fluid is sprayed out through the water outlet holes to flush the cutter body, and at the same time, the cutting fluid can take out the cutting scraps in the cavity when the cutter body is used for cutting operation.

[0017] In the embodiment, each group of water outlet holes is composed of the upper water outlet hole 4 and the lower water outlet hole 5 arranged in sequence from top to bottom. The bottom surface of the hole mouth of each water outlet hole is a slope surface upward, the direction of the slope surface is opposite to the feeding direction of the cutter, and the included angle between the bottom slope surface of the hole mouth of the upper water outlet hole and the vertical direction is smaller than the included angle between the bottom slope surface of the hole mouth of the lower water outlet hole and the vertical direction. In the embodiment, the included angle a between the bottom slope surface of the hole mouth of the upper water outlet hole and the vertical direction is 30 DEG, and the included angle b between the bottom slope surface of the hole mouth of the lower water outlet hole and the vertical direction is 60 DEG. The different spraying angles of the cutting fluid of the upper and lower water outlet holes can improve the spraying dispersion effect of the cutting fluid. The specific number of the water outlet holes is not limited, and the function of the water outlet holes is to make the backflushed cutting fluid sprayed to the outside of the machined cavity through the water outlet holes instead of flowing along the cutter body to the feeding direction, so that as many cutting scraps as possible can be taken out.

[0018] Please refer to Figure 2The specific implementation steps of the utility model are as follows:

[0019] 1. Since the cutter body diameter of the utility model is larger than that of the traditional cutter, the hole diameter of the to-be-processed cavity needs to be confirmed to meet the cutter requirement of the utility model before the utility model is adopted.

[0020] 2. It is confirmed whether the to-be-processed blank has a pre-cast hole, and if yes, the cutter of the utility model can be directly used for processing. If there is no pre-cast hole, a drill bit with a size smaller than the processing hole diameter can be used for pre-drilling, and then the cutter of the utility model is used for processing.

[0021] 3. During processing, the program internal cooling instruction of the numerical control machine tool is first opened, the cutting fluid circulation is started, and then the processing is performed. Figure 2 As shown in the figure, the arrow direction is the feed direction, the cutting fluid is backflushed to the outside of the cavity in the processing process, which is opposite to the feed direction, so that most of the cutting debris will follow the flow direction of the cutting fluid, thereby being discharged to the outside of the cavity.
